Reading this report
What does "Medium and Large 1" mean?
USDA feeder grades describe frame size and muscle thickness, not quality of
the individual animal. "Medium and Large" is the frame score; the number is
muscle (1 = heaviest muscled). "Medium and Large 1–2" pens mix both muscle
scores — common across the Southeast.
What is $/cwt?
Dollars per hundredweight — per 100 lb of animal. A 500-lb calf at
$450/cwt brings 5 × $450 = $2,250. Lighter cattle usually bring more per
cwt but less per head.
Why are some prices per head?
Bred cows, cow-calf pairs, and some replacement classes sell by the
head, not by weight. We show those exactly as USDA reports them — a
$/head figure is never converted into $/cwt on this site.

Compared to one week ago with limited receipts due to inclement weather conditions: Slaughter cows and bulls sold steady to 4.00 higher. Feeder classes sold unevenly steady. Replacement cows sold steady. Year to date receipts totaled 47,835 compared to 54,026 a year ago.
